Peter Eisentraut <peter_e@gmx.net> writes: > What's the deal with the line type? > It's installed in the catalogs and listed in the documentation, > varyingly as not implemented or not fully implemented, but all the > support functions throw an error. Is there any known list of things > that would need to be done to make it fully implemented? Or should we > just get rid of it? Tom Lockhart seems to have lobotomized line_in and line_out in commit 402b47cffafcbbc66af8ee6b6340b4db09f00a7b. A look in the archives suggests it was because of my complaint the day before: http://archives.postgresql.org/pgsql-hackers/1998-08/msg00346.php I'm not sure there's anything wrong with line_in, but line_out is still obviously broken. However, there are a couple dozen other functions taking/returning "line", and in general those don't look significantly more bogus than any other part of geo_ops.c. I do notice this comment above line_in: ** Lines are not intended to be used as ADTs per se,** but their ops are useful tools for otherADT ops. Thus,** there are few relops. but that argument seems specious from here. Even if it's mostly a support type, being able to get at it would be useful for testing/debugging the other operations, I think. I'd vote for fixing the I/O functions and adding some docs and regression tests ... but on the other hand, I'm not volunteering to do the work. regards, tom lane
